North Carolina Code § 136-44.23

Ridesharing arrangement benefits are not income.

Any benefits, other than salary or wages, received by a driver or a passenger while in a ridesharing arrangement shall not constitute income for the purposes of Article 4 of Chapter 105 of the General Statutes.
